RSU income & moving: employer withheld incorrectly

Hello,

 

On June 28 2024, I moved from CA to IL without changing employers. I had two restricted stock grants that were granted while I lived in CA. These grants vested twice after my move: on July 15 and October 15. Each of these vests had taxes withheld by my employer for IL only.

 

I understand that since these vests were granted in CA, a percentage of each vest is taxable by CA. This percentage is equal to (amount of days since grant that I spent as CA resident)/(amount of total days since grant). Since the withholding was incorrect in case, I believe I should pay more tax to CA and file for the "Taxes Paid to Other States" credit with IL.

 

Assuming all of the above is correct, how would I go about fixing this in TurboTax?

 

Thanks in advance!

Best answer by MAK70

You will have to included the part that is taxable to California on the Part Year return and pay the tax to California.  Then when you complete the Part-Year Illinois return, you will have to report the income, but you will also be able to claim a credit for the taxes you paid to California, so your Illinois refund should be bigger because of the incorrect withholding.
